Hi Myron,
I saw this on my server when Modus hung on a message it was trying to
process. Look in the spool and see if there is a message that is stuck. In
my case it was in the Spool/Incoming directory.  CPU was at 100% and
MODUSCAN memory usage was over 111MB.
Good luck.
Lewis

> Over the past day and a half, we've been experiencing problems with the
mail
> scanning service, MODUSCAN.EXE. We upgraded to Modus3 from Modus 2.1 and
> everything had been fine until recently. Now, MODUSCAN.EXE is running at
> near 100% utilization, and mail service seems to stop after the server
has
> been running for a few hours. It brings the server to a screeching halt
> (console response is almost nil). We only have 700 accounts, and the
system
> is running on a dual 500MHz server with 512MB of RAM. We ran Modus2 on
this
> system for years without issue, so I don't believe the hardware is the
> problem (although I *do* plan on upgrading the hardware soon). None of
the
> other Modus services are draining the CPU as much as this one is. Has
anyone
> else seen this issue, and should the MODUSCAN service be running at that
> high a utilization rate (I can't imagine that it should)?
